If you are a devotee of blackjack then you need to be aware of the reality that in chemin de fer a handful of events of your prior play could affect your up-and-coming action. It is not like other gambling hall games such as roulette or craps where there is not any effect of the previous action on the future one. In chemin de fer if a player has remaining cards of high proportion of course it’s constructive for the player in future games and if the gambler has bad cards, it disparagingly affects his up-coming matches. In practically all of the cases it is exceedingly awkward for the gambler to recount the cards that have been played in the preceding matches notably in the several pack dealer’s shoe. Each and every individual card in the pack gets a positive, adverse or zero value for card counting.

Normally it is discerned that the cards with lower value for instance 2, 3 offer positive value and the bigger cards provide a a detrimental distinction. The distinctive points are allotted for every card dependent on the counting cards method. Even though it’s better to make a count on card counter’s own best guess regarding dealt cards and cards remaining a few times the counter can likely acquire a tally of the point values in his mind. This would aid you to determine the exact percentage or value of cards which are remaining in the deck. You will want to know that the higher the point totals the more awkward the card counting process is. Multiple-level card counting adds to the difficulty while the card counting process that is comprised of lesser total for instance 1, -1, 0 called level 1 count is the easiest.

Once it comes to getting a blackjack then the importance of aces is greater than all other cards. Therefore the treatment of aces is incredibly important in the action of card counting in 21.

The player can make bigger wagers if the pack of cards is in their favour and lesser wagers when the pack is not. The player can alter her choices according to the cards and gamble with a safe strategy. If the process of card counting is extremely legitimate and accurate the outcome on the game will be favorable, this is the reason why the gambling dens use preventive actions to stop counting cards.
